Output 51eef7c60e00de332bcbd5fdf62369f08971059665c28dfbc8a699475aa2c0cd:9

value
14500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2da239e7815009d93cff6c72502af3370fb16833 OP_EQUAL
address
9vbZQhHGd8n9iKr2tGGbX6Y42d25QzijJc
transaction
51eef7c60e00de332bcbd5fdf62369f08971059665c28dfbc8a699475aa2c0cd